www.fao.orgTraditional agricultural value chains are generally governed through spot market transactions involving a large number of small retailers and producers. Modern value chains are characterized by vertical coordination, consolidation of the supply base, agro-industrial processing and use Chains of standards throughout the chain.

avrdc.orgValue chains are interactive systems, with the flow of products, money and information highly dependent upon relationships throughout the system. Value Chain Thinking takes a whole-of-chain perspective, emphasising the importance of market orientation and collaboration. It highlights how effective partners align their skills, resources
